ZEN ICHI KARATE TEAM EARNS KEN ZEN ICHI KARATE TEAM EARNS8 MEDALS AT 2006 NIKKEI GAMESSAN PEDRO, CA - August 13, 2006 – Members of the Ken Zen Ichi karate team competed at the 2006 Nikkei Games held at The Pyramid in Long Beach today and garnered a total of 8 medals. The prestigious traditional martial arts tournament, which celebrates goodwill and friendship for the generations, included hundreds of participants from the disciplines of judo, kendo and karate. The Ken Zen Ichi karate dojo is located at the Angel’s Gate Cultural Center under the supervision of Chief Instructor Michael Berger.Team members competed in kata (forms) and kumite (sparring) divisions. Medals were earned by: Elizabeth Brajevich, third place kumite; Jacob Bergersen, second place kumite; Timothy Kirchner, second place kumite; Kalie Klibanov, first place kumite; Brandon Michaels, third place kumite; Christian Michaels, first place kumite, second place kata; and Kevin Rivera, third place kumite. Ken Zen Ichi Dojo’s classes teach discipline, respect, physical fitness and self-defense. In addition, recognition goes to “Warrior Scholars” who excel academically and participate in the dojo study hall. The organization is affiliated with the International Karate Association under the direction of Grandmaster Soke Takayuki Kubota.
